Output f510e598adaa0621d90637afa3556ddf6bbefdbfa19ba06c53da53fa1cc018bd:8

value
1030000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8270ebc9e4a7b965a1f7407b157e30ec7608023c OP_EQUAL
address
3Daj3NdcJBgVxeMZEUk4p7fuGxauQ25o6k
transaction
f510e598adaa0621d90637afa3556ddf6bbefdbfa19ba06c53da53fa1cc018bd
spent
true